It was a lovely morning honouring Lady Marigold Southey AC, with the unveiling of a portrait. Team Stroke paid tribute to her many years of dedicated service to the foundation, including as a Founding Director more than 25 years ago.

We did it! Together with @dietitiansaus, we achieved a significant advocacy win in securing essential clarifications to the NDIS Lists of Supports, ensuring that Australians with dietary & swallowing needs can access vital supports to eat & drink safely.
